Summer with children: water consumption precautions

We recently talked about the importance of water consumption in children, especially in summer, to balance the loss of fluids and prevent dehydration.

Water is an essential element for the functioning of the body, but not just any water is suitable for drinking, so you have to have certain water consumption precautions, especially when it comes to young children.

We have already commented that the percentage of water in the human body is 70 percent in the case of adults and between 85 and 95 percent in the case of babies, therefore it is essential to always maintain hydration levels for the healthy functioning of body tissues.

It is recommended that a child drink daily between 50-60 ml of water per kilo of weight.

Tap water

Tap water is a good option because it is of good quality and the most economical. In Spain, we open the tap, fill a glass and drink it without risk. However, in some areas, the water is very hard, the hardness is caused by the content of lime and magnesium salts, and has an unpleasant taste.

The provincial capitals generally have good water treatment, but the small towns are not at the same level.

According to recent studies conducted by the OCU (2009), contaminants in tap water had decreased, however the presence of minerals in it can be excessive for the consumption of babies and young children.

The report shows the presence of 6 types of contaminants in tap water: volatile organic compounds or VOCs, trihalomethanes, boron, nitrates, polycyclic aromatic hydrocarbons or PAHs and pesticides. Despite finding these pollutants, their levels have decreased compared to the last report; although the OCU has encountered problems in Orense and La Bisbal; and some deficiencies due to trihalomethanes in Barcelona, ​​Huelva and Molina de Segura; for pesticides in Las Palmas and Salamanca, for nitrates in Almusafes and for boron in Maspalomas.

Mineral water

Therefore, although running water is suitable for consumption mineral water is the most recommended for childhood consumption, since it is better assimilated by children.

The natural mineral waters are healthy waters from its origin, nature. That is why they do not need any chemical disinfection treatment and are packed with all their purity and natural properties. In addition mineral waters provide a composition in minerals beneficial to health that remains unchanged over time and can always be consulted on its label.

Natural mineral water is the best option for bottle preparation. Since it is a pure water from its origin, it is free of pathogenic microorganisms and parasites from its birth to its commercialization, so it does not need to be chemically treated, so that it can be used to prepare the bottle and baby porridge without need of boiling it.

Water on trips

It is possible that many families with young children take advantage of vacations to travel to another country, where you do not know the quality of the water, whether or not it is suitable for drinking. When in doubt, in those cases it is always better to choose a bottled mineral water. But beware, that not all the water sold is bottled mineral water.

It has to be natural mineral water with a weak or very weak mineralization and low in sodium. Natural mineral water keeps all its properties intact thanks to the protection of its packaging and allows to always know its composition through the label. It is important to always check that the container is properly sealed.
